During the most recent reporting year, Colorado School of Mines awarded 53 master’s degrees in engineering technologies.
Mines ranks competitively among schools offering engineering technologies at the master’s level. Its best result was #56 out of 146 schools by College Factual.
| Ranking | Rank |
|---|---|
| Best Engineering Technologies Master’s Degree Schools | 56 |
In the most recent graduating class, 72% of engineering technologies master’s degrees went to men and 28% went to women.
The largest share of engineering technologies master’s degree graduates at Mines were White. Approximately 64% of graduates fell into this category.
The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Colorado School of Mines with a master’s in engineering technologies.
| Ethnic Background | Number of Students |
|---|---|
| Asian | 1 |
| Black or African American | 1 |
| Hispanic or Latino | 12 |
| White | 34 |
| Non-Resident Aliens | 5 |
| Other Races | 0 |
